ApostropheCMS: Mutation-XSS / allowedTags bypass via literal `</textarea/>` solidus close

### Summary A mutation-XSS / allowedTags bypass: when `textarea` (or `xmp`) is included in `allowedTags`, an input containing a literal `</textarea/>` (a solidus right after the RCDATA end-tag name) lets non-allowed markup such as `<img src=x onerror=…>` pass through `sanitizeHtml()` **live and unescaped**, even though `img`/`onerror` are not in the allowlist. A spec-compliant browser executes the surviving handler — XSS. This is a literal-solidus variant that bypasses the two most recent fixes in this code area (CVE-2026-40186, CVE-2026-44990), both already applied in 2.17.5. The default configuration is not affected.

### Details `sanitize-html` emits the text content of HTML raw-text elements (`textarea`, `xmp`) without escaping. Two things combine: - **Parser differential:** on input, htmlparser2 does NOT recognize `</textarea/>` (solidus after the RCDATA end-tag name) as a close tag; it emits `</textarea/><img …>` as a single raw-text node. - **Unescaped passthrough:** the `ontext` handler (`index.js` ~575-583) appends `textarea`/`xmp` content with `result += text` (no `escapeHtml`), assuming it is "already properly encoded" — true for entity-decoded content (what CVE-2026-40186 fixed) but false for this mis-tokenized literal close tag. A spec browser treats `</textarea/>` as a valid `textarea` close, so the following `<img onerror>` is parsed as a live element. The recent fixes addressed entity-encoding (CVE-2026-40186) and the `xmp` default (CVE-2026-44990); neither covers the literal-solidus mis-tokenization, so the raw passthrough still leaks.

### PoC ```js // npm i sanitize-html@2.17.5 parse5 && node poc.js const sanitizeHtml = require('sanitize-html'); const input = '<textarea></textarea/><img src=x onerror="alert(document.domain)">'; const opts = { allowedTags: sanitizeHtml.defaults.allowedTags.concat(['textarea']) }; // img NOT allowed console.log(sanitizeHtml(input, opts)); // => <textarea></textarea/><img src=x onerror="alert(document.domain)"></textarea> // the <img onerror> survives live and unescaped

console.log(sanitizeHtml(input)); // default config (no textarea allowed) => "" (safe) ``` Re-parsing the sanitized OUTPUT with **parse5** (the WHATWG HTML parser browsers/jsdom use) yields a **live `<img src=x onerror=alert(document.domain)>`** at `body` level (it escaped the textarea RCDATA, not inert text) → the `onerror` fires in a browser. Confirmed on 2.17.5 (Node v24). A canonical `poc.js` is attached. <img width="650" height="118" alt="image" src="https://github.com/user-attachments/assets/d63bb5b7-ba3e-4b0e-a821-86a453ea0352" />

### Impact Cross-site scripting (CWE-79). Requires `textarea` (or `xmp`) in `allowedTags` — a benign-looking, common addition in form builders, CMS, and rich-text editors. Adding a harmless tag that then enables XSS via *non-allowed* `img`/`onerror` breaks the sanitizer's core contract; the maintainers have fixed this class before (e.g. GHSA-9mrh). An attacker who can submit content rendered through such a configuration achieves stored/reflected XSS (cookie theft, session hijack). Severity Medium (default config is safe; user interaction to view the page). **Suggested fix:** route `textarea`/`xmp` content through `escapeHtml` instead of the raw passthrough, and/or fix the htmlparser2 `</tag/>` RCDATA end-tag tokenization to match the WHATWG spec.
